Frederick L Devaudreuil 1921 - 2006

Frederick L Devaudreuil of Lisbon Falls, Androscoggin County, ME was born on October 23, 1921, and died at age 84 years old on May 8, 2006. Frederick Devaudreuil was buried at Maine Veterans' Memorial Cemetery - Mt Vernon Rd Section H Row 17 Site 17 163 Mt Vernon Road - R 5 Box 615, in Augusta.

In 1921, in the year that Frederick L Devaudreuil was born, hugely popular Roscoe "Fatty" Arbuckle, silent film star, was arrested for rape and manslaughter after an actress died following a party at his house. He was acquitted after three trials and the jury wrote a formal letter apologizing for the charges, but his career never recovered. His films were at first banned - the ban was lifted after a year - and he was mostly ostracized by the community. He died at 46..
